Security Agencies Order Evacuation Of Nigerian National Assembly members Over Bomb Scare

Abuja - Reports reaching us indicate that the National Assembly members have been evacuated as information surfaced about explosive materials planted inside the building.

It would be recalled that police and security agencies have been on alert since yesterday's powerful explosion that occurred at the crowded Nyanya bus station. According to police reports, some 80 people were killed, while hundreds sustained injuries. However, eyewitnesses accounts suggest there were about 500 bodies at the scene of the accident.
Security agents have ordered lawmakers and staff members to vacate the building located  the Three Arms Zone, the high-security area in Abuja where the office of Supreme Court, as well as several federal buildings are also situated.
The Zone is not far away from the scene of the Monday's bombing. (Naij)
